The LG Google Nexus 5X is a SIM-free, unlocked smartphone featuring a 5.2" Full HD touch screen, powered by a Snapdragon 808 hexa-core processor, 32GB of storage, 2GB of RAM, and a 12.3MP camera designed for exceptional low-light performance. It runs on Android 6.0 Marshmallow, ensuring you receive the latest updates and features.

This is my first amazon review and am glad its on a product i really like

A slow, buggy, laggy disappointment
I’ve had the 5x for 5 months now. It’s been a laggy and buggy disappointment following the sublime Nexus 5 (which is the best phone I’ve owned). This is my 5th Android smartphone after an HTC desire HD, Samsung Galaxy S3, Nexus 5, LG G3.***What I use it forEmails, social media, music, photos. No gaming and nothing demanding.***The good-Fingerprint scanner is effective and very well placed for an index finger. Works 99% of the time and you can use it to authenticate payments and there's APIs meaning 3rd party apps (e.g. lastpass) can use it to authenticate.-Stock android, meaning regular updates-Screen is fine, not outstanding but fine. Crisp enough text and ok colours (not eye popping but it won't be for the money)-Battery life is ok, still needs a midday charge but it’s fine. Par for the course.***The Bad-Lag. It’s just. So. Laggy. I don’t know whether it is short on RAM or processing power or what it is but this is not a smooth phone to use. It will stutter and splutter all the time when swiping. Something simple like getting up a share menu for a picture or whatever can take 1 or 2 seconds. It should be instant.-Apps will often take 5 seconds of white screen before loading. Simple stuff like Amazon or Twitter; not related to any app maker. 2-3 times a day the phone will become unresponsive and freeze for 10-20 seconds.-Camera - the camera will take 5-10 seconds to start up. It will speed up slightly after clearing data in app settings but will soon slow down again. Even when the camera app eventually loads pictures sometimes won’t take. When it eventually does take sometimes it won’t show up in google photos unless you force close and reopen google photos.-Bluetooth - I use bluetooth a lot to connect to bluetooth speakers and a bluetooth hands free kit for my motorcycle helmet. It’s unreliable (doesn't always connect and causes the phone to slow down further.
